A 500m / 1640 ft length (about 3m / 10 ft substantial and 6m / twenty ft extensive) of the caves is accessible to tourists with the furthest end of Hallim Park, in which you can see aspects from equally lava and limestone caves, together with stalactites and stalagmites. The lava caves are Typically rather awesome all calendar year round, so make sure you carry a hotter layer to your visit.

Basically Jeju?�s solution to Seoul?�s Dongdaemun industry, The 2 large strains of food items stalls which make up the Dongmun Evening Industry offers every single Jeju delicacy you may quite possibly feast on for the duration of your continue to be there. Do since the locals do and hit up the raw fish eating places, which are unsurprisingly well-liked, or strike up stalls selling snacks such as black pork skewers, abalone rice rolls and Udo-sourced nut ice product.

Hyeopjae Seaside has obvious h2o, a 200m stretch of white sand which happens to be contrasted with black lava rocks, shallow h2o and a stunning see of Biyangdo Island. All through peak year Hyeopjae Seashore is usually open up in the evening. I have a day journey from Jeju City thanks east to Seongsan Ilchulbong Peak, a form of Mont St. Michel of compacted ash which is linked to the island by a spit of land. Strolling along the h2o, With all the lava mountain rising up just before me, I materialize on a group of haenyeo making ready for your working day's function. They are really dressed in black rubber suits and carry vivid orange taewak, or floats, that look like fluorescent pumpkins and preserve the divers buoyed since they recover their breath between dives.|The present store is a good choice for obtaining some souvenirs and items. How many days in Jeju is more than enough? When choosing what number of days to spend in Jeju Island, you could potentially expend as small as two times in Jeju and see almost all of the leading sights, but most website visitors discover three-four days to generally be ideal.

Jeju has an honest salsa dance scene, but Really don't appear listed here for the nightlife. As it's generally a loved ones vacation and honeymoon location, there usually are not quite a few clubs and there are actually couple bars in Jeju City and Seogwipo.
